An event has been held at Yangiyol District’s Gulbahor township citizens’ gathering devoted to making the socio-moral climate there even healthier for women and girls.The event arranged by the Uzbekistan Women’s Committee was attended by officials of the district hokimiyat (governorate), members of the working group of the regional, district and town women’s committees, active people of neighbourhoods, representatives of the wider public and young people.
In accordance with the presidential decree dated 25 May 2004 “On additional measures to support the activity of the Uzbekistan Women’s Committee”, special attention is being paid to ensuring the stability of the socio-moral climate in neighbourhoods, strengthening families and stepping up moral propagation work among women and young people.
Round-table conversations were held on the subjects of “The fight against human trafficking is an urgent task” and “12-year compulsory education is very important and necessary for us”.
Participants were very impressed by presentations of business ideas by girls who are graduates of the Gulbahor industrial vocational college and by a trade fair of products made by enterprising women.
“This event held as part of the implementation of the Maternal and Child Health state programme is wide in scope,” says Sayyora Fayziyeva, deputy hokim (governor) of Tashkent Region and chairperson of the regional women’s committee.
As part of the event, a sports competition entitled “Gymnastics is for everyone” was held.
